Among these, one dish stands out as a true delight for the senses: Greek panfried cheese, or ‘saganaki.’ This beloved appetizer, celebrated for its simplicity and flavor, acts as a warm embrace for the soul.

At the heart of this dish lies a canvas of cheese, often made from either kasseri or kefalotyri. These cheeses are known for their distinct textures and flavors, each offering a unique taste experience. As the cheese is heated, it begins to soften, creating a deliciously gooey interior while developing a crisp, goldenbrown crust on the outside. The process of frying provides a contrasting play of textures that is simply irresistible.

To create perfect saganaki, the cheese is typically dusted with a light coating of flour, which aids in achieving that soughtafter crunch. A gentle touch of olive oil – a staple in Greek cooking – is added to the pan, infusing the cheese with a rich, fruity aroma as it sizzles. The choice of olive oil speaks to the heart of Greek cuisine, where quality ingredients shine through in even the simplest dishes.

As the cheese cooks, it takes on a delightful shape, creating a sensory experience that is both visual and aromatic. The intoxicating scent wafts through the air, drawing friends and family to gather around the table, eagerly anticipating the moment when the panfried cheese is ready to be enjoyed. To elevate this experience, a squeeze of fresh lemon juice is often drizzled over the cheese before serving, adding a refreshing brightness that cuts through the richness.

Saganaki is more than just a dish; it is an expression of Greek culture and hospitality. Often, it is served with crusty bread for dipping, inviting shared moments among loved ones.
